The Visiting Nurse

We had our first visit from the Visiting Nurse today and Kaitlyn did a great job. She wanted to help the nurse flush out her "tubies". I though for sure she would put up a fight, the nurse being another stranger touching her, but she really was intersted in what she was doing and she wanted to help her out. She seems to be a bit conscientious about her "tubies". She doesn't want anyone looking at it and she certainly has no tolerance for people touching it. But, hopefully with time, she will adjust to it (hopefully we all will). To start, the nurse will be visiting us every Monday to change the dressing aroung the line and make sure everything looks good. Tomorrow, it will be our resposibilty to flush her line for the first time by ourselves. I have done it a few times already so it should be fine.
